The Umbrella for Democratic Change (UDC), a political coalition in Botswana, is currently facing calls for enhanced political leadership as it prepares for upcoming electoral challenges. Analysts and political observers have emphasized the importance of strategic decision-making and effective governance to strengthen the coalition’s position in the political landscape.
The UDC, which comprises several opposition parties, aims to present a united front against the ruling Botswana Democratic Party (BDP) in the next elections. In recent discussions, experts have highlighted the need for the UDC to address internal divisions and develop a cohesive strategy that resonates with the electorate.
The coalition’s ability to articulate clear policies and engage with citizens on pressing issues will be crucial in gaining public support. Furthermore, the UDC is encouraged to leverage its collective strengths and foster collaboration among its member parties to enhance its visibility and impact.
As the political climate evolves, the UDC’s leadership is under scrutiny, with stakeholders urging the coalition to demonstrate resilience and adaptability in navigating the complexities of Botswana’s political environment. The upcoming electoral period presents both challenges and opportunities for the UDC as it seeks to redefine its role in the country’s democracy.
